Police have vowed to honour two surfers who fought off a great white shark which fatally mauled fellow surfer, 60-year-old Rob Pedretti.

The Gold Coast tradesman died of his injuries at the Kingscliff beach in northern NSW on Sunday as police said his injuries were so severe that the two surfers could have done nothing to save him.

Queensland Opposition Leader Deb Frecklington has offered her condolences to Mr Pedretti’s family and said the attack was likely to reignite discussions about the use of drumlines. Authorities shut down all beaches across the Tweed Coast for 24 hours as police continue to patrol the area for the three-metre-long shark.
